News
Denver Summit FC, the new professional women's soccer team in Denver, is gearing up to hit the pitch in 2026, but before they ...
The owners plan to pay $150 million-$200 million for the stadium itself, while the City of Denver plans to buy the land at ...
Welcome Denver Summit FC! That's the new official name of Denver's National Women's Soccer League team. Newly uncovered 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results